Practical Tips for Making the Most of Online Hotel Searches
Planning a stay involves more than just clicking through pictures and prices; many travellers find themselves stuck on common pitfalls. Here are some pointers I’ve picked up that can make your next search more rewarding:
- Start with a clear idea of your budget and stick to it, avoiding the temptation to upsize impulsively.
- Pay attention to cancellation policies—flexibility can save headaches if plans change unexpectedly.
- Use filters wisely to narrow down locations, especially if proximity to transport hubs or attractions matters to you.
- Check recent guest reviews to gauge current conditions rather than relying solely on star ratings.
- Don’t overlook hotel amenities that might enhance your stay, like free Wi-Fi, gym access, or breakfast options.

How Transparency Enhances the Travel Planning Journey
One detail that often gets overlooked is how transparent a booking site is about prices and accommodations. Hidden fees or unclear descriptions can quickly erode confidence. That’s why it’s refreshing when a website presents everything upfront, from taxes to additional service charges.
It’s also worth considering how detailed the information is. Descriptions that include specifics such as room size, bed types, and available technologies—like smart TVs or air conditioning—help travellers anticipate their experience. For example, seeing that a hotel uses energy-efficient heating or offers electric car charging stations signals a modern, thoughtful operation.
